Hi I've got same problem with my R75 2.0 CDT 2000.
Remote unlocking doors every time, locking only after reconnecting battery or after removing and plug in again fuse 5 5A (old fuse box (fuse powering BCU). Problem appear after turning on key to auxilary or ignition. I have checked all fuses, they are ok. EWS looks good with no damages or water on it. Please help Oh and one more thing when I try to lock the doors with remote a hear short sound (horn like misslock) button on center console near the handbrake works fine locking/unlocking the doors Last edited by longer86; 7th October 2013 at 19:42.. |

Hi guys, I need to resurrect this one please as I have possibly a related issue (one that makes this forum so valuable being that problems you encounter have almost always been covered before!)
I have the locking issue (reconnect battery and works for about 60 seconds then reverts to unlocking only). I had intentionally removed the alarm sounder fuse as the alarm was continuously going off so will reconnect this and see. My questions are why would the alarm keep going off (weather locked or unlocked, engine running or not makes no difference)? And some other things aren’t working so could there be a connection? Things not working: -Sunroof (motor turns freely with manual override) -Electric mirrors -Wiper wash (not the wipers just the was) -Lock via remote or key (car still auto locks when driving) Things I have tried already: -Battery reset -Checked EWS -Checked, cleaned earth points under carpets -Changed Wiper stalk for known working one -Cleaned washer bottle/filters Please help! |

Mirrors just need door switch disassembled and cleaned with contact cleaner, alarm could be the bonnet switch on the slam panel, may also need cleaning. Speed locking is a T4 enabled/ disabled function. If you use the Google search bar at the top of the page, you may find solutions to your other problems. Hth's
